Ultimately, "your safety" is your responsbility. We try to provide the safest, most secure environment as is plausible. But, quite honestly, there is little you or I can do to prevent LEO from determining your precise location, "IF" the truely desire.
The best advice that I can give, is
'don't give them a reason, the desire'... don't post or brag about big operations, sales, ect. .. keep it small, 'personal use'.. 'medical'... use an ip masker or proxy, if it makes you more comfortable(though IMO, some proxy sites could be inherantly more dangerous than you ip being logged here).
Routers and firewalls are also 'beneficial', but as stated, aren't foolproof.
Use "smart" surfing tactics. As was illustrated above, a simple google of your user name, can reveal incriminating and personal information posted on other sites. I've even seen folks post their "Myspace" page on here, which gave a name, address, age, pictures,ect.
